js100个经典实例(js实例教程)

本文目录一览:

JS怎样让元素沿着抛物线轨迹运动

1、js实现小球抛物轨迹运动的大致思路:用setInterval()方法,进行间隔性刷新,更新小球位置,以实现动态效果绘制小球和运动区域,运动区域可通过flex布局实现垂直居中用物理公式S(y)=1/2*g*t*t,S(x)=V(x)t来计算路径现确定V(x)=4m/s,刷新的时间间隔设置为0.1s。

2、精准的时间控制rAF回调函数接收时间戳参数,开发者可基于时间计算动画进度(如progress = timestamp - start),实现基于物理或用户交互的复杂动画(如抛物线运动、鼠标跟随效果)。示例代码中,通过时间戳控制元素从左到右的线性移动,确保平滑过渡。

3、计算初始速度:根据玩家位置、篮筐位置和输入(如按键时长或鼠标位置)计算velocityX和velocityY。释放控制权:设置ball.control.inControl = false,避免玩家持续影响球的运动。应用重力:在update循环中持续对球施加垂直向下的加速度,模拟抛物线轨迹。

如何用js写出一到一百直接可以被三整除的个数?

取余数就行了,例如 30%3 === 0 是成立的。

首先,如果你想实现向上取整,也就是结果总是大于或等于除法运算的结果,可以使用`Math.ceil()`函数。例如,当你想将`count`除以`pagesize`并向上取整,可以这样写:`Math.ceil(count / pagesize);`例如,`4`除以`3`会得到`2`,因为`4`向上取整后大于`3`。

首先,打开html编辑器,新建html文件,例如:index.html。

} else { console.log(10 不能被 3 整除); // 输出}注意事项浮点数精度问题若涉及浮点数(如 2 % 6),直接比较 === 0 可能因精度误差失效。

JavaScript特效:动态倒影时钟实例展示

核心实现原理Canvas绘图:使用元素绘制时钟表盘、指针和数字。倒影生成:通过CanvasRenderingContext2D.scale(1, -1)实现垂直翻转,生成倒影。动态更新:使用setInterval每秒刷新时钟显示。

星空时钟 描述:美丽的星空搭配粒子特效,简约倒影时钟完美融合在湖面上,营造出宁静而神秘的氛围。图片:番号:2001067529 明日方舟时钟壁纸 描述:以热门游戏《明日方舟》为主题,壁纸中不仅有动态时钟,还有游戏角色轮流播放,科技感十足的桌面互动,是游戏爱好者的不二之选。

星空倒影 特点:4K星空壁纸,简约时钟与繁星相互辉映,增添一份宁静的浪漫。明日方舟桌面伙伴 特点:专为明日方舟迷设计,动态时钟与角色轮流展示,科技与情感的双重互动。静态与动态的交融 特点:二次元简约风格,静态桌面时钟与实时变化的日历相结合,细腻呈现桌面生活。

...或什么都不插入,使得计算结果总是100的程序

1、开始-;执行-;msconfig-;启动,关闭不必要的启动项,重启。 检视“svchost”程序。 svchost.exe是Windows XP系统的一个核心程序。svchost.exe不单单只出现在Windows XP中,在使用NT核心的Windows系统中都会有svchost.exe的存在。

2、防杀毒软件造成的故障。新版的KV、金山、瑞星等防杀毒软件在监控网页、插件、邮件时,可能会增加系统负担。解决方案是尽量减少监控服务的数量或升级硬件配置。 驱动程序未经认证造成的CPU资源占用。大量测试版的驱动程序在网络中泛滥,可能导致难以发现的问题。

3、当电脑的程序似乎没有运行,却显示CPU使用率高达100%时,这可能意味着有一个隐藏的程序正在后台运行。这种情况通常是由木马、病毒或其他恶意软件引起的。为了解决这个问题,建议下载并使用一款叫做“木马杀客”的软件。这是一款专门用于检测和清除木马程序的工具。

4、出现CPU占用率100% 的故障经常是因为病毒木马造成的,比如震荡波病毒。应该首先更新病毒库,对电脑进行全机扫描。接着,在使用反间谍软件Ad—Aware,检查是否存在间谍软件。论坛上有不少朋友都遇到过svchost.exe占用CPU100%,这个往往是中毒的表现。

5、svchost.exe造成CPU使用率占用100% 在win.ini文件中,在[Windows]下面,“run=”和“load=”是可能加载“木马”程序的途径,必须仔细留心它们。一般情况下,它们的等号后面什幺都没有,如果发现后面跟有路径与文件名不是你熟悉的启动文件,你的计算机就可能中上“木马”了。

如何使用JavaScript快速创建一个1到100的数组

1、这样就简单了,你先生成一个数组(1-100),然后使用此函数将数组随机打乱,这样就生成了无重复的随机数组。以下代码亲测可行。?php numbers = range(1,100);//生成1-100之间的数组。

2、为了从1到100中随机选择一个数字,我们首先需要生成一个随机数。这可以通过JavaScript的Math.random()函数实现。接着,我们需要将这个随机数转换为一个整数,常用的方法是使用Math.floor()函数。

3、数组的创建 字面量语法(推荐)使用方括号 [] 是最简洁、高效的方式,适合大多数场景。

4、首先定义一个变量num,它的初始值为1。然后,我们使用while循环,当num小于等于100时,循环继续。在每次循环中,我们检查num是否可以被3整除(即num%3等于0)。如果可以,则将num的值添加到结果数组arr中。

(103)

猜你喜欢

发表回复

本站作者才能评论

评论列表(3条)

  • 绍娅玟的头像
    绍娅玟 2026年03月18日

    我是照明号的签约作者“绍娅玟”

  • 绍娅玟
    绍娅玟 2026年03月18日

    本文概览:本文目录一览: 1、JS怎样让元素沿着抛物线轨迹运动 2、...

  • 绍娅玟
    用户031809 2026年03月18日

    文章不错《js100个经典实例(js实例教程)》内容很有帮助

联系我们:

邮件:照明号@gmail.com

工作时间:周一至周五,9:30-17:30,节假日休息

关注微信